Responsibilities

  • Timely and accurate application of customer cash receipts to the accounts receivable sub-ledger.
  • High volume data entry of customer cash receipts.
  • Download, review, and post all lockbox, checks, wire transfers, and electronic fund payments daily.
  • Identify and communicate discrepancies in payments received.
  • Prepare and process credit card payments.
  • Track lock box deposits and report discrepancies to Accounts Receivable Manager.
  • Reconcile general ledger to accounts receivable sub-ledger daily.
  • Interact with Accounts Receivable Department to resolve related matters.
  • Research and report issues to management.
  • Escalate issues regarding unapplied cash to A/R Management, Sales, and Finance.
